随笔分类 -  JavaScript基础教程

JavaScript基础教程
JS中的pipe原理
摘要:学习reduce()时遇到一个练习“功能型函数管道”,对于代码中的pipe不能理解,类似于下面这一行代码,信息量很丰富,有es6中的扩展运算符,箭头函数,reduce()方法。 const pipe = (...fns) => x => fns.reduce((y, f) => f(y), x); 阅读全文

posted @ 2022-11-03 22:19 漫思 阅读(56) 评论(0) 推荐(0) 编辑

如何判断Javascript函数是否是Async函数
摘要:zhangfisher发布于 2021-04-13 判断Javascript函数是否是Async函数有好几种方法: 调用Object.prototype.toString.call(async function(){}),如果返回[object AsyncFunction],则说明是Async函数。 阅读全文

posted @ 2022-11-03 22:18 漫思 阅读(669) 评论(0) 推荐(0) 编辑

js判断数据类型
摘要:ES5中,js中数据类型:number、string、boolean、undefined、null、object js中获取数据类型常用的四种方式 实例: var a = 123, b = true, c = "123", d = undefined, e = null; var o = new O 阅读全文

posted @ 2022-11-01 12:57 漫思 阅读(33) 评论(0) 推荐(0) 编辑

变量提升与函数提升
摘要:一、变量提升 变量提升即将变量声明提升到它所在作用域的最开始的部分。 通过var定义(声明)的变量,在定义语句之前就可以访问到; 值:undefined; console.log(a); //undefined var a = 1; 因为有变量提升的缘故,上面代码实际的执行顺序为: var a; c 阅读全文

posted @ 2022-09-20 16:00 漫思 阅读(36) 评论(0) 推荐(0) 编辑

JavaScript中 with的用法
摘要:文章是本人大三期间的学习笔记,一些论断取自书籍和网上博客,碍于当时的技术水平有一些写得不够好的地方,可以在评论处理智讨论~ 说起js中的with关键字,很多小伙伴们的第一印象可能就是with关键字的作用在于改变作用域,然后最关键的一点是不推荐使用with关键字。听到不推荐with关键字后,我们很多人 阅读全文

posted @ 2022-09-20 15:53 漫思 阅读(55) 评论(0) 推荐(0) 编辑

js的作用域
摘要:var color='123' function abc() { var color = '234' console.log(color) //234 console.log(this.color)//123 } 阅读全文

posted @ 2022-09-20 15:28 漫思 阅读(20) 评论(0) 推荐(0) 编辑

前端存储除了 localStorage 还有啥
摘要:前端存储除了 localStorage 还有啥 阿宝哥发布于 2020-06-16 本文介绍一些与前端数据存储有关,有趣、好玩、有用的开源库。除此之外,还会让你掌握各种 Web 存储方案的特点,赶紧来了解一下。 在介绍目前比较流行的一些开源的前端存储方案之前,阿宝哥先分享一些与存储有关,有趣好玩的开 阅读全文

posted @ 2022-05-28 18:15 漫思 阅读(112) 评论(0) 推荐(0) 编辑

postMessage 还能这样玩
摘要:postMessage 还能这样玩 阿宝哥发布于 2020-11-23 在日常工作中,消息通信是一个很常见的场景。比如大家熟悉 B/S 结构,在该结构下,浏览器与服务器之间是基于 HTTP 协议进行消息通信: 然而除了 HTTP 协议之外,在一些对数据实时性要求较高的场景下,我们会使用 WebSoc 阅读全文

posted @ 2022-05-28 18:10 漫思 阅读(85) 评论(0) 推荐(0) 编辑

函数的类型
摘要:函数的类型 函数是 JavaScript 中的一等公民 函数声明§ 在 JavaScript 中,有两种常见的定义函数的方式——函数声明(Function Declaration)和函数表达式(Function Expression): // 函数声明(Function Declaration) f 阅读全文

posted @ 2022-05-27 18:40 漫思 阅读(186) 评论(0) 推荐(0) 编辑

html位置发生变化监听,用JS实现监听URL地址变化的教程
摘要:html位置发生变化监听,用JS实现监听URL地址变化的教程 房东黑黑于 2021-06-08 11:15:44 发布1873 收藏 1 文章标签: html位置发生变化监听 最近一直在写单页模版,需要使用 js 来监听浏览器地址栏中 url 地址的变化,并做出相应的改变。而这篇文章就来说一说,使用 阅读全文

posted @ 2022-05-27 17:20 漫思 阅读(1145) 评论(0) 推荐(0) 编辑

js实现无刷新监听URL的变化示例代码详解
摘要:js实现无刷新监听URL的变化示例代码详解 更新时间:2020年06月03日 15:49:54 作者:zpfei 这篇文章主要介绍了js如何无刷新监听URL的变化,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下 无刷新改变路由的两种方法通过has 阅读全文

posted @ 2022-05-27 17:20 漫思 阅读(179) 评论(0) 推荐(0) 编辑

JS监听浏览器地址栏URL变化
摘要:JS监听浏览器地址栏URL变化 松林羊 于 2019-10-18 20:43:22 发布 8930 收藏 3分类专栏: 前端 JavaScript 文章标签: JS监听URL变化版权 前端同时被 2 个专栏收录3 篇文章0 订阅订阅专栏 JavaScript2 篇文章0 订阅订阅专栏假设业务场景:视 阅读全文

posted @ 2022-05-27 17:18 漫思 阅读(929) 评论(0) 推荐(0) 编辑

Advanced Types
摘要:Advanced Types This page lists some of the more advanced ways in which you can model types, it works in tandem with the Utility Types doc which includ 阅读全文

posted @ 2022-05-27 17:16 漫思 阅读(100) 评论(0) 推荐(0) 编辑

带你一分钟理解闭包--js面向对象编程
摘要:带你一分钟理解闭包--js面向对象编程 上一篇《简单粗暴地理解js原型链--js面向对象编程》没想到能攒到这么多赞,实属意外。分享是个好事情,尤其是分享自己的学习感悟。所以网上关于原型链、闭包、作用域等文章多如牛毛,很多文章写得很深入很专业,而我却喜欢用更简单方式来解说简单的事情。 什么是闭包? 先 阅读全文

posted @ 2022-05-24 10:09 漫思 阅读(10) 评论(0) 推荐(0) 编辑

JavaScript——由for循环引发的关于var和作用域的思考
摘要:JavaScript——由for循环引发的关于var和作用域的思考 Oliver发布于 2019-09-16 由for循环引发的关于var和作用域的思考 Stage 1 起因是在某技术博客里看到了如下代码 function fun(){ for(var i=0; i<lis.length; i++) 阅读全文

posted @ 2022-05-24 10:08 漫思 阅读(60) 评论(0) 推荐(0) 编辑

获取元素到body顶部的距离,offsetTop和offsetParent,getBoundingClientRect
摘要:获取元素到body顶部的距离,offsetTop和offsetParent,getBoundingClientRect forteenBrother 于 2022-03-09 14:22:57 发布 71 收藏分类专栏: 前端 文章标签: javascript版权 前端专栏收录该内容28 篇文章0 阅读全文

posted @ 2022-05-13 11:31 漫思 阅读(308) 评论(0) 推荐(0) 编辑

【优雅代码】深入浅出 妙用Javascript中apply、call、bind
摘要:【优雅代码】深入浅出 妙用Javascript中apply、call、bind 这篇文章实在是很难下笔,因为网上相关文章不胜枚举。 巧合的是前些天看到阮老师的一篇文章的一句话: “对我来说,博客首先是一种知识管理工具,其次才是传播工具。我的技术文章,主要用来整理我还不懂的知识。我只写那些我还没有完全 阅读全文

posted @ 2022-05-10 20:19 漫思 阅读(23) 评论(0) 推荐(0) 编辑

强大的JSON.stringify,你真的会使用吗?
摘要:强大的JSON.stringify,你真的会使用吗? 战场小包 ​关注他 9 人赞同了该文章 前言 JSON.stringify 作为日常开发中经常使用的方法,你真的能灵活运用它吗? 学习本文之前,小包想让大家带着几个问题,一起来深入学习 stringify 。 stringify 函数有几个参数, 阅读全文

posted @ 2022-04-13 14:29 漫思 阅读(290) 评论(0) 推荐(0) 编辑

前端必备基础知识:window.location 详解
摘要:前端必备基础知识:window.location 详解 技能树IT修真院 ​ 已认证帐号 10 人赞同了该文章 作者简介: 李中凯 八年多工作经验 前端负责人, 擅长JavaScript/Vue。 掘金文章专栏:KaysonLi 的个人主页 - 专栏 - 掘金 前端开发人员对 window.loca 阅读全文

posted @ 2022-02-17 18:57 漫思 阅读(747) 评论(0) 推荐(0) 编辑

【解决】Uncaught SyntaxError: Unexpected end of JSON input at JSON.parse
摘要:ajax获取不到数据:问题描述:VM379:1 Uncaught SyntaxError: Unexpected end of JSON input at JSON.parse ( 原因分析:1、后端返回json数据格式错误2、后端返回json数据方法不对 解决方案:PHP: return json 阅读全文

posted @ 2021-11-12 17:01 漫思 阅读(4042) 评论(0) 推荐(0) 编辑

导航

< 2025年2月 >
26 27 28 29 30 31 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 1
2 3 4 5 6 7 8
点击右上角即可分享
微信分享提示